The College of Humanities and Social Sciences highlights Carnegie Mellon's unique brand of multidisciplinary collaboration and innovation in many ways. We offer a range of traditional, interdisciplinary, and even inter-College degree programs. When you apply to H&SS, you have many options to choose from—or even design your own custom degree program.

Begin by submitting an application to Carnegie Mellon and choose H&SS on your form. Carnegie Mellon uses the Common Application exclusively and all undergraduate applications are handled through Carnegie Mellon's Admissions Office. To begin the application process, start here. Other resources include the Carnegie Mellon Undergraduate Catalog, which provides detailed instructions on how to apply to the university and how to select H&SS as your college.

The university encourages applicants to visit our campus and to talk with alumni. The H&SS Academic Advisory Center can also help you with the application process, and facilitates campus visits, meeting with advisors, meeting with faculty, and special admissions events.
